Real Madrid vs Getafe: Bellingham Takes the Spotlight at the Bernabéu

Madrid’s New Star Steps Up

The Santiago Bernabéu will shine bright on Saturday night as Real Madrid welcome Getafe for a heated all-Madrid clash in La Liga.
With Vinícius Júnior sidelined by a hamstring injury, the spotlight falls once again on Jude Bellingham — the young English sensation who’s already become the fans’ new favorite. His late strike sealed a 1-0 win at Celta Vigo last weekend, proving that he’s ready to carry Los Blancos when it matters most.

Injury Woes and Rising Pressure

Carlo Ancelotti’s side may have a perfect start this season, but luck hasn’t been on their side health-wise. Along with Vinícius, long-term injuries to Thibaut Courtois and Éder Militão have tested Madrid’s depth. Arda Güler remains out, but Dani Ceballos is back in training and could feature.
Despite these setbacks, Madrid’s spirit at home stays unbroken. They’ve won their last 14 league meetings against Getafe at the Bernabéu — a streak dating all the way back to 2008!

Getafe’s Challenge

José Bordalás and his men come into this clash with mixed form — one win, one draw, and one loss from their opening three games. A late penalty from Borja Mayoral gave them their first victory last week, but goals have been hard to come by.
Getafe’s away record is worrying too — they managed less than one goal per away game last season and haven’t scored at the Bernabéu since 2018. Facing Madrid’s strong midfield trio of Valverde, Tchouaméni, and Camavinga will be an uphill task.

What to Expect

Getafe will likely set up deep, defend in numbers, and try to frustrate Madrid’s attack. Expect plenty of possession for Los Blancos and a patient build-up approach, with Bellingham again playing a key role just behind the strikers Joselu and Rodrygo.
For the visitors, discipline and counterattacks will be their best hope — but even that might not be enough against a Madrid side full of belief.

Predicted Lineups

Real Madrid (4-3-1-2): Kepa; Carvajal, Rüdiger, Alaba, Fran García; Valverde, Tchouaméni, Camavinga; Bellingham; Rodrygo, Joselu.
Getafe (4-4-2): Soria; Damián, Duarte, Mitrović, Álvarez; Iglesias, Maksimović, Djené, Mata; Mayoral, Latasa.

Prediction: Real Madrid 1-0 Getafe

Getafe will defend deep and fight hard, but Madrid’s class — and Bellingham’s magic — should be enough to keep their perfect start going.
